WebAug 22, 2024 · The HSE’s The Event Safety Guide, commonly known as the Purple Guide has been withdrawn and superseded by the new revised Purple Guide issued by the Events Industry Forum. Access to this guide requires an annual subscription of £25. WebThe Purple Guide provided guidance to those providing healthcare services at events. The outline guidance for an event of the size of that which took place on 22 nd May 2024 was: 1–2 doctors; 2–4 nurses; 2–4 paramedics; 11 first aiders; 1 ambulance crew.
